Thanks for sharing! This is called Ding Bu Si Zheng Tui Shou (Chinese Pin Yin); both persons don't move legs/feet, just try 4 basic skills for hands: Peng (Block), Lu (Grab), Ji (Arms' Push Against), and An (Palms' Push Back). The basic sequence is:
1. A: Peng B: Lu
2. A: Ji B: An
3. B: Peng A: Lu
4. B: Ji A: an
then repeat 1 to 4
You can also change directions or switch sides
